What companies run services between Rome Airport (FCO), Italy and Leipzig, Germany?

Lufthansa, Austrian Airlines, and four other airlines fly from Fiumicino International Airport (FCO) to Leipzig-Halle Airport (LEJ) 5 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Fiumicino Aeroporto T3 to Leipzig central train station via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ina and Florence Villa Constanza Bus Station in around 20h 46m.
